Transaction 71f3d9ba950dcf004be9392a5b5ef5ed9655ba302eabfd9d241207bc1d590445
1 Input
1 Output
-
71f3d9ba950dcf004be9392a5b5ef5ed9655ba302eabfd9d241207bc1d590445:0
- value
- 5103251
- script pubkey
- OP_0 OP_PUSHBYTES_32 3975781038c32efdc2fe7659b223145df31978a4b9fd109768d6eec62a70748e
- address
- bc1q896hsypccvh0msh7wevmygc5the3j79yh873p9mg6mhvv2nswj8qlkun38